Actor Christèle Tual transforms before our eyes as she unleashes a polemic castigating the failings of Western democracies. 

Subjected to the constant attentions of an onstage make-up artist and costumer, Christèle Tual undergoes a series of transformations in a performance that variously summons Freud, Oedipus, Miss Piggy, and the philosopher Heidegger. But at the centre of this vitriolic text by the Austrian writer Elfriede Jelinek (winner of the 2004 Nobel Prize for Literature) is the figure of Donald Trump – never named, yet ever present. Jelinek began composing her tirade on the night of his election. Where are we going, what have we done, how could we let this happen? And how is it that democratically elected men become dictators? This transformation is captured in a furious yet lucid text, directed by Ludovic Lagarde.

A stage director and the head of the Comédie de Reims until 2018, Ludovic Lagarde is here reunited with his accomplice Christèle Tual, who trained at the Conservatoire de Rennes and the École du Théâtre National de Strasbourg. Lagarde has previously created two pieces while in residency at TNB – La Collection in 2019 and Quai ouest in 2021 – and will work with the eleventh class of the TNB Drama School within the project ‘Une saison à l'École’.
